Simmba continues to rule at box-office in its second week

Monitoring Desk

MUMBAI: The Indian audience love cop movies. It has been proven in the past with films like Dabangg, Rowdy Rathode, Singham and now taking that legacy forward, Ranveer Singh’s Simmba is ruling the roost at the theatres. Surpassing Ranveer Singh’s Bajirao Mastani to become his second highest grosser already, Simmba Is having a fantastic second weekend, earning Rs. 13.32 crores at the ticket counter on its second Saturday. This has brought the total of the film to Rs. 173.15 crores in just 9 days.

Simmba stars Sara Ali Khan opposite Ranveer and the hunky Sonu Sood as a very fine antagonist. It is also Rohit Shetty’s 8th film to cross the 100 crore mark. Simmba is expected to grow more on Sunday and cross the 200 crore mark in the coming week.
